Entry Level Logistics Specialist Jobs: Frequently Asked Questions

How do I get an entry level logistics specialist job?

Focus on hands-on experience first: internships, co-ops, or part-time warehouse and supply chain roles all signal readiness to employers. Familiarity with inventory systems, order tracking software, or transportation management tools gives candidates a real edge at this stage. Highlight any coursework in supply chain, operations, or business logistics, and tailor each application to the specific duties in the posting.

Are there remote entry level logistics specialist jobs?

Yes, though most roles at this level are on-site or hybrid rather than fully remote. About 29% of entry level logistics specialist openings are remote or hybrid as of July 2026, concentrated in coordination, customer-facing, and administrative logistics functions where physical presence at a warehouse or distribution center is not required day to day.

Are these new grad logistics specialist jobs?

Yes, the listings on this page include new grad, recent graduate, and junior logistics specialist roles. A posting is new-grad friendly when it welcomes zero to two years of experience, accepts internships or coursework in place of full-time history, or explicitly invites candidates who are early in their careers. Look for language like "will train," "entry level," or "recent graduates encouraged to apply."
